PimpYourScope.com is a resource for Astronomers of any magnitude.  It is my way of giving back to a community that has given me so much when I decided to build my telescope (index.php?option=com_content task=view id=19 Itemid=54) (aka. Cheeks).  If it weren't for people posting their projects online I would not have been able to build my telescope. 


The site is still new but will have documentation on how to use, build, and modify your telescopes to get the most use and enjoyment out of your passion.  You can find some good freebies too.
